In Scrum we do ...

"How do you do this in Scrum?" - A common question, and still: not a meaningful question. Why? Let's explore.

Scrum has no prescriptions.

Scrum is but a container, and something that works within Scrum should also work without Scrum. If that's not the case, and something only works because of Scrum - you probably misunderstand Scrum.

Does it make sense?

If something makes sense irrespective of Scrum, you may want to try it. If you believe that it has to be done because of Scrum, but your senses are tingling - they may be right.

Does it work for you?

Whatever "this" is - how are you currently doing it, and does it give you the results you're looking for? If so - why would you want to change it?

A better question

We're currently doing this, and those are the issues we're facing. How could we address these?

Whenever you hear or say, "In Scrum, we do ..." - whatever follows next is either complete and utter nonsense, or has very little to do with Scrum. Most likely, the first.
